What became of the rye flour produced at Hodgson Mill?

ALBANY, New York – To quote: The recent acquisition of Hodgson Mill by Hudson River Foods, which is situated in New York, resulted in the relocation of the company’s operations out of state. The manufacture has been relocated to the manufacturing plant of Hudson River Foods, which is located in the New York community of Castle-on-Hudson. Ratner has stated that there will be no change to the brand.

Where in the United States do you find the geographic center?

Based on a survey conducted in 1918, the geographic center of the 48 states that make up the contiguous United States can be found at 39 degrees 50′ north and 98 degrees 35′ west. This location is approximately 12 miles (19 kilometers) south of the Kansas-Nebraska state line and 2.6 miles (4.2 kilometers) northwest of the center of Lebanon, Kansas.

What exactly is meant by the term “middle America”?

Middle America is a slang term that refers to the central region of the United States, more specifically the culturally rural and suburban areas of the country. This region is typically considered to be the lower Midwest, which includes the states of Ohio, Indiana, Iowa, Missouri, Nebraska, and Kansas, as well as Downstate Illinois.
